Forgotten BMX movie from the 1970's

I remember a BMX movie from the mid 1970s where the theme was that a poor kid couldn't afford a fancy and strong BMX like the other kids in the neighborhood... Somehow a local man made him one by bending and welding tubes and the kid was able to compete in a race or ride around with the other kids. That movie always stuck with me, but I can't remember which one it was... anyone know?

I think I saw this recently if not a full length movie.

Kid meets other kids, he is riding Schwinn type bike with bmx tires, they make fun of him and challenge to race. He loses, goes back and starts building his bike with dad, working for parts. Enters race with all jerky kids and is beating them. One of them crash and he stops to help vs winning. They all become friends.

If that one I think it posted on retro bmx riders on FB. Is on YouTube.
